Twenty-six years ago today (July 19, 1997) was a day of celebration for George Strait: On that date, the singer landed in the No. 1 spot with his song “Carrying Your Love With Me.” “Carrying Your Love With Me” is the title track of Strait’s 16th studio album and was also its first single. On July 17, 1993, Alan Jackson‘s “Chattahoochee” began its first of four weeks at No. 1 on the charts. Co-written by Jim McBride, “Chattahoochee” was Jackson’s seventh chart-topper. “Chattahoochee” appears on Jackson’s 1992 album A Lot About Livin’ (and a Little ‘Bout Love).
